/**
* Copyright Amazon.com, Inc. or its affiliates. All Rights Reserved.
* SPDX-License-Identifier: Apache-2.0.
*/
#pragma once
#include <aws/xray/XRay_EXPORTS.h>
#include <aws/xray/XRayRequest.h>
#include <aws/core/utils/memory/stl/AWSString.h>
#include <aws/xray/model/EncryptionType.h>
#include <utility>
namespace Aws
{
namespace XRay
{
namespace Model
{
/**
*/
class AWS_XRAY_API PutEncryptionConfigRequest : public XRayRequest
{
public:
PutEncryptionConfigRequest();
// Service request name is the Operation name which will send this request out,
// each operation should has unique request name, so that we can get operation's name from this request.
// Note: this is not true for response, multiple operations may have the same response name,
// so we can not get operation's name from response.
inline virtual const char* GetServiceRequestName() const override { return "PutEncryptionConfig"; }
Aws::String SerializePayload() const override;
/**
* <p>An AWS KMS customer master key (CMK) in one of the following formats:</p>
* <ul> <li> <p> <b>Alias</b> - The name of the key. For example,
* <code>alias/MyKey</code>.</p> </li> <li> <p> <b>Key ID</b> - The KMS key ID of
* the key. For example, <code>ae4aa6d49-a4d8-9df9-a475-4ff6d7898456</code>. AWS
* X-Ray does not support asymmetric CMKs.</p> </li> <li> <p> <b>ARN</b> - The full
* Amazon Resource Name of the key ID or alias. For example,
* <code>arn:aws:kms:us-east-2:123456789012:key/ae4aa6d49-a4d8-9df9-a475-4ff6d7898456</code>.
* Use this format to specify a key in a different account.</p> </li> </ul> <p>Omit
* this key if you set <code>Type</code> to <code>NONE</code>.</p>
*/
inline const Aws::String& GetKeyId() const{ return m_keyId; }
/**
* <p>An AWS KMS customer master key (CMK) in one of the following formats:</p>
* <ul> <li> <p> <b>Alias</b> - The name of the key. For example,
* <code>alias/MyKey</code>.</p> </li> <li> <p> <b>Key ID</b> - The KMS key ID of
* the key. For example, <code>ae4aa6d49-a4d8-9df9-a475-4ff6d7898456</code>. AWS
* X-Ray does not support asymmetric CMKs.</p> </li> <li> <p> <b>ARN</b> - The full
* Amazon Resource Name of the key ID or alias. For example,
* <code>arn:aws:kms:us-east-2:123456789012:key/ae4aa6d49-a4d8-9df9-a475-4ff6d7898456</code>.
* Use this format to specify a key in a different account.</p> </li> </ul> <p>Omit
* this key if you set <code>Type</code> to <code>NONE</code>.</p>
*/
inline bool KeyIdHasBeenSet() const { return m_keyIdHasBeenSet; }
